Service Area
ETCADA serves a 23-county area comprised of Anderson, Bowie, Camp, Cass, Cherokee, Delta, Franklin, Gregg, Harrison, Henderson, Hopkins, Lamar, Marion, Morris, Panola, Rains, Red River, Rusk, Smith, Titus, Upshur, Van Zandt, and Wood counties.

Who We Are
The East Texas Council on Alcoholism and Drug Abuse is a 501(c)3 nonprofit organization that provides education, youth prevention programs, information resources, and services to prevent alcohol and drug use/misuse. We serve over 1.7 million people in our 23-county service area in East Texas.
Most services are at no charge to the community. Funding for programs is provided by:
- United Way
- Texas Health an Human Services
- Community Foundations
- Businesses and Individual Contributions
